Choosing the Right Viscosity Meter for Your Application
Selecting a correct viscosity device to your application can appear difficult. Various models with viscosity determination systems exist, every providing unique advantages and limitations. Assess elements such material type, fluidity range, heat conditions, and needed precision. Within minimal fluidity materials, get more info capillary devices can be usually the suitable option. Increased fluidity samples might require cone-and-plate types.
- Review product flow range.
- Determine warmth impact.
- Check required accuracy criteria.

Fluid Measurement: Ensuring Item Quality and Uniformity
Liquid assessment is a essential process for guaranteeing the grade and consistency of a broad variety of items, from liquids and greases to edibles and pharmaceuticals. This analytical methodology determines a liquid's opposition to deformation, providing important data about its properties.
Ultimately, accurate viscosity assessment is essential for maintaining user contentment and fulfilling regulatory standards.
